Warning Signs You Need Sewer Backup Water Removal

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and even health risks. Be aware of the following signs that show you may need sewer backup water remov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show sewer backup or water damage. If you notice persistent odors, it’s essential to investigate further to prevent further damage.

Warped or Buckled Floors

Warped or buckled floors can be a sign of water damage or sewer backup. If you notice any changes in your floors,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ly.

Visible Water Damage

Visible water damage, such as stains or discoloration, can show a more significant issue. Don’t ignore these signs, call us today to schedule a service.

Increased Water Bills

Unexpected increases in your water bills can show a hidden issue, such as a sewer backup or water leak. Investigate further to prevent costly repairs.

Sewage or Water Leaks

Leaks or sewage issues can lead to health risks and costly repairs. If you notice any signs of leaks or sewage issues, don’t hesitate to call us.

Unpleasant Sounds or Smells from Drains

Unpleasant sounds or smells from drains can show a sewer backup or clog. Don’t ignore these signs, call us today to schedule a service.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ost In Fife, WA

The cost of sewer backup water removal can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Fife, WA. Our estimates typically range from $500 to $2,500, but this can increase depending on the complexity of the job.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Removal $500 – $2,000 Severity of water damage, size of affected area
Drying and D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, number of equipment needed
Cleaning and Disinfecting $100 – $500 Size of affected area, level of contamination
Equipment Rental $50 – $200 Duration of job, type of equipment needed
Disposal Fees $50 – $200 Quantity and type of materials disposed
More Services $100 – $500 Scope of work, complexity of job

Common Questions About Sewer Backup Water Removal

What Causes Sewer Backup?

Sewer backup is typically caused by clogs or blockages in the sewer line, which can be due to tree roots, grease buildup, or other debris. In some cases, it can be caused by heavy rainfall or flooding.

How Long Does Sewer Backup Water Removal Take?

The length of time it takes to complete sewer backup water removal depends on the severity of the issue and the size of the affected area. In most cases, we can complete the job within 24-48 hours.

Is Sewer Backup Water Removal Covered by Insurance?

Yes, sewer backup water removal is typically covered by most insurance policies, including homeowners and business insurance. But, it’s essential to check with your insurance provider to confirm coverage.

How Can I Prevent Sewer Backup?

Preventing sewer backup needs regular maintenance and inspections of your sewer line. This includes checking for clogs or blockages, ensuring proper drainage, and addressing any issues quickly.
